Upper GI Endoscopy/GASTROSCOPY
(EGD: Esophago-gastro-duodenoscopy)
Endoscopic examination of esophagus (food pipe), stomach and duodenum (upper small intestine) for diagnosis or treatment.
Diagnostic
- Gastroesophageal reflux disease (GERD)
- Gastritis
- Peptic (gastric, duodenal) ulcer
- Upper GI (gastrointestinal) bleeding
- Cancer of esophagus, stomach and duodenum
- Esophageal narrowing (stricture, ring, web, achalasia)
Therapeutic
- Dilatation of esophageal stricture
- Achalasia balloon dilatation
- Placement of esophageal stent or prosthesis
- Band ligation of esophageal varices
- Sclerotherapy
- Glue injection of fundal varices
- Foreign body removal
- Therapy of bleeding lesions

FLEXIBLE SIGMOIDOSCOPY
Examination of rectum and lower large intestine usually for diagnosis of:
- Hemorrhoids (piles)
- Polyps
- Colitis
- Cancer
COLONOSCOPY
Examination of entire colon (large intestine) and last part of small intestine for diagnosis or treatment.
Diagnostic
- Colon cancer
- Ulcerative colitis
- Polyps
- Crohn’s disease
- Bleeding
- Intestinal tuberculosis
Therapeutic
- Polypectomy (removal of polyp)
- Treatment of bleeding lesions
- Stent placement
ERCP (Endoscopic Retrograde Cholangio-pancreatography)
Examination of bile and pancreatic ducts under X rays for diagnosis or treatment.
Diagnostic
- Stones in bile ducts and pancreatic duct
- Stricture (narrowing) of bile ducts and pancreatic duct
- Cancer of bile ducts and pancreas
Therapeutic
- Removal of bile duct stones
- Placement of biliary and pancreatic stents
PEG (Percutaneous Endoscopic Gastrostomy)
Endoscopic placement of feeding tube through abdominal wall without surgery for patients who cannot swallow (e.g., stroke patient)
